MANUFACTURED HOMES (RESIDENTIAL PARKS) ACT 2003 - SECT 99A
Separate charge by park owner not to be more than cost of supply for use of utility
99A Separate charge by park owner not to be more than cost of supply for use
of utility
(1) This section applies if— (a) under a site agreement or another agreement
or arrangement, a home owner for a site in a residential park is required to
pay the park owner or a third party for the use by the home owner of a utility
at the site; and
(b) the use is separately measured or metered.
(2) The
park owner must not charge the home owner, or arrange for the home owner to be
charged, an amount (a
"prohibited amount" ) for the use of a utility that is more than the amount
charged by the relevant supply entity for the quantity of the service supplied
to, or used at, the site. Penalty— Maximum penalty—20 penalty units.
(3) For subsection (2) , the park owner charging the home owner, or arranging
for the home owner to be charged, an amount for the use of the utility
includes— (a) the park owner directing the home owner to pay the amount to a
third party; and
(b) the park owner agreeing or arranging with a third party
for the home owner to be charged the amount and the park owner or third party
charging the home owner the amount for the purpose of that agreement or
arrangement.
(4) Without limiting subsection (2) , a prohibited amount
includes the following amounts charged, or purported to be charged— (a) an
amount for reading a meter for the use of the utility;
(b) another amount for
administration relating to the supply, or on-supply, of the utility to the
site, including, for example, an amount relating to obtaining for the
home owner a State government concession or rebate for the supply or on-supply
of the utility.
(5) In this section—
"relevant supply entity" means the entity that has charged, or may charge, the
park owner for supplying the utility to— (a) the site; or
(b) the
residential park for on-supply to the site.
"supplied" , to a site, includes supplied to the residential park for
on-supply to the site.
"third party" means an entity other than the relevant supply entity.
